[Bug 59092] New: Unicode win32 labels displayed as tofu

A brief MCVE is attached (source-encoding-agnostic) that shows the problem by rendering a message box. Of course it renders just fine on Windows 10. I originally encountered this when a Cheat Engine cheat table used Unicode headers and emojis for purely aesthetic purposes. Take for example the symbol "????" which is U+1D412: MATHEMATICAL BOLD CAPITAL S I could find out that the only font in a proper Windows install that *does* include that character is `seguisym.ttf`. I used such one liner to confirm this: ``` python3 -c "from fontTools.ttLib import TTFont; import sys; cmap=TTFont(sys.argv[1]).getBestCmap(); print(cmap.get(0x1D412,'MISSING'))" EXAMPLEFONT.ttf ``` Thus, as a workaround, I copied all seg* fonts to my /usr/share/fonts from a Windows install, did a `wineboot -u`, and then tried using the following crude registry modification to force the symbol font. As a result, shell font did change to Segoe, but the math symbols still rendered as tofu: ``` Windows Registry Editor Version 5.00 [H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\FontSubstitutes] "MS Shell Dlg"="Segoe UI Symbol" "MS Shell Dlg 2"="Segoe UI Symbol" "Tahoma"="Segoe UI Symbol" "Segoe UI"="Segoe UI Symbol" "Segoe UI Symbol"="Segoe UI Symbol" "Segoe UI Emoji"="Segoe UI Symbol" ``` I also tried setting winecfg's "Message Box" configuration to use Segoe UI Symbol with no change in result. http://bugs.winehq.org/show_bug.cgi?id=59092 Elle F <yuravian@gmail.com> changed: What |Removed |Added 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- CC| |yuravian@gmail.com --- Comment #4 from Elle F <yuravian@gmail.com> --- I've also been experiencing this, specifically with mathematical symbols and emoji that some bands use for their tags. Japanese and Chinese characters fallback without issue, however. I've tried installing the Segoe UI Symbol font as well as switching the fallback to Noto Sans Symbol and Noto Sans Math.
